In this blog post, you will learn why timely <a href=\"https:\/\/www.braceshouston.com\/tmj-treatment.html\">treatment is always the better option<\/a>.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<!--more-->\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Will TMD Go Away on Its Own?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>Symptoms of TMD might go away on their own, but they are likely to keep recurring as long as the underlying cause remains unaddressed. In fact, the condition can gradually become worse, so you might find that the pain and discomfort intensify with progressive flare-ups.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">What Can Happen if You Do Not Treat TMD?<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>In addition to causing ongoing pain in the face and jaw, untreated TMD can lead to other consequences as well:<\/p>\n\n\n\n<ul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n<li>Jaw pain and tenderness may intensify, making everyday activities like eating and speaking more difficult.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>You could develop chronic headaches,\u00a0migraines,\u00a0earaches, or neck pain that interfere with your quality of life.\u00a0<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>TMD can be a descending condition, so you might end up with musculoskeletal aches and pains throughout your body.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Clicking, popping, or locking of the jaw may become more frequent, potentially limiting jaw mobility.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Untreated TMD can contribute to dental problems such as tooth wear, gum recession,\u00a0tooth mobility, tooth loss,\u00a0or\u00a0bite\u00a0misalignment.\u00a0<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>Sleep disturbances are possible, especially when jaw pain disrupts rest or leads to nighttime teeth grinding.<\/li>\n\n\n\n<li>You may end up with irreversible damage to your jaw joints, such as cartilage deterioration and bone erosion.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n<h2 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Getting Started with Treatment<\/h2>\n\n\n\n<p>TMD can be complex, and unfortunately, there is no \u201cone size fits all\u201d approach to treating it.
